1. Cognitive Skills Enhancement.

Contrary to the traditional belief that gaming is detrimental to cognitive development, research has shown that certain types of games can enhance various cognitive skills.

Action games, for instance, can improve reaction times, spatial awareness, and hand-eye coordination.

Strategy games require players to think critically, plan, and make decisions with long-term consequences, which can boost problem-solving and strategic thinking abilities.

Puzzle games stimulate logical thinking and creativity, as players often need to find unconventional solutions to complex challenges.

2. Improved Learning Abilities.

Educational games have emerged as a powerful tool for learning. These games are designed to combine entertainment with educational content, making learning engaging and enjoyable.

Through gaming, individuals can explore historical events, understand scientific concepts, and even learn languages in an interactive and immersive manner.

This approach can be particularly effective for visual and kinesthetic learners who thrive in hands-on learning environments.

Can I Use Gaming Laptop For Video Editing?

Gaming laptops are revered for their power and performance in the gaming world. With high-end processors, dedicated graphics cards, and ample RAM, they can handle the most demanding games with ease. 

But what about their potential outside the realm of gaming? Can a gaming laptop double as a proficient video editing workstation?

This question holds significance for content creators, video editors, and multimedia enthusiasts who require hardware that doesn’t just excel in gaming but also handles video editing tasks smoothly. 

The Hardware: What Makes Gaming Laptops Stand Out

Gaming laptops are designed for maximum performance, and this hardware prowess can be leveraged for video editing. 

Here are the key hardware components that make gaming laptops suitable for the task:

  • CPU (Central Processing Unit): Gaming laptops typically feature powerful CPUs, often with multiple cores. Video editing software benefits from multi-core processors, making tasks like rendering and exporting much quicker.
  • GPU (Graphics Processing Unit): Gaming laptops come equipped with dedicated GPUs designed to handle complex graphics. This is essential for rendering high-definition videos and providing real-time previews in video editing software.
  • RAM (Random Access Memory): Gaming laptops often have ample RAM, which is crucial for video editing. It allows you to work with large video files and multiple layers more smoothly.
  • Storage: Gaming laptops usually offer a combination of SSD (Solid State Drive) and HDD (Hard Disk Drive) storage. SSDs provide fast read and write speeds, making video editing more efficient.

Software Considerations

The software you use for video editing plays a significant role in determining a laptop’s suitability for the task.

Most video editing software is optimized to take advantage of powerful hardware. Popular options like Adobe Premiere Pro, Final Cut Pro X, and DaVinci Resolve perform exceptionally well on gaming laptops.

Performance Expectations

Gaming laptops are more than capable of handling video editing tasks. They can smoothly edit and render videos in Full HD and even 4K resolutions, depending on the specific model and configuration. For most content creators, this level of performance is more than sufficient.

Portability and Versatility

One of the key advantages of using a gaming laptop for video editing is portability. You’re not tied to a fixed workstation, which is especially valuable for on-the-go editing. Many gaming laptops also come with high-refresh-rate displays, which can enhance the editing experience and provide more accurate video previews.

Cooling Solutions.

Gaming laptops are equipped with robust cooling systems to handle the heat generated during gaming sessions. These cooling solutions are also beneficial for video editing tasks, as they help maintain consistent performance under load.
